Shaping Tomorrow: The Concepts
Concept C
Feadship 75m
Celebrating 75 years of innovation, Feadship’s Concept C bridges tradition and futuristic design. Highlights include a prismatic dome skylight and a lift that goes through the roof and transforms into a crow’s nest, offering panoramic views. The lower deck, traditionally reserved for technical areas, transforms into a guest-oriented, light-filled living space. Covered side decks reduce solar heat gain while expansive glass bulwarks enhance the connection to the sea.
Volare
Oceanco 87m
Oceanco's Volare redefines superstructure design with floating glass elements that seem to hover above the hull. Water features such as cascading waterfalls integrate seamlessly with the yacht’s design, evoking a sense of tranquillity and wonder. The open lounges emphasize exclusivity, favouring intimate gatherings over larger crowds. The stern opens dramatically, creating a beach club space so expansive it transforms perceptions of onboard living.
Nami
SaturaStudio 82m
Nami boasts sinuous exterior lines reminiscent of nature's elegance. The superstructure, with vertical elements that remind a baleen whale's mouth, exudes strength and grace. The aft deck features a unique suspended relaxation area with sunbathing sofas encircling a central firepit. These features highlight the increasing trend of creating secluded, serene outdoor spaces that elevate onboard experiences.
Maverick
Dixon Yacht Design, Lateral Naval Architects 60m
Maverick combines engineering precision with forward-thinking design. Covered side decks reduce solar heat gain, andthe aluminium hull is partially recycled. The yacht’s bold geometry, angled windows, and emphasis on private spaces set it apart, ensuring it meets the demands of discerning owners.
Valiant
Hydro Tec 80m
Hydro Tec takes a biomimetic approach, incorporating wave-shaped stairs and perforated bulwarks to harmonize with natural surroundings. Its open stern and beach club design pushes spatial boundaries, creating areas that flow seamlessly into the sea. The master suite includes water-inspired elements such as wave-form designs, blending luxury with organic forms.
Aetherius
Wider 72m
Wider’s automotive-inspired Aetherius places the beach club at the centre of the experience. Industry-first features like the fold-out beach platform with simulated sand, intelligent lighting mimicking the sky, and indoor-outdoor pools redefine waterside luxury. This focus on immersion and atmosphere epitomizes the evolution of leisure spaces onboard.
Key Trends in Yachting Design
The six concepts that debuted at MYS 2024 highlight a series of transformative trends:
- Innovative Deck Design: Top decks are becoming more distinct, prioritizing seclusion and unique layouts over traditional open-plan designs.
- Superstructure Evolution: From sinuous exterior lines to vertical, nature-inspired elements, the classical yacht form gives way to artistic reinterpretations.
- Glass and Water Elements: Expansive glass replaces traditional bulwarks, while water features, such as waterfalls, enhance interior and exterior spaces.
- Privacy-Focused Lounges: Open decks now cater to smaller, exclusive gatherings, reflecting a shift toward personalization.
- Elevated Engineering: Concepts like elevators extending to crow’s nests and fold-open swimming platforms showcase advancements in structural innovation.
- Complex Geometries: Living spaces now feature intricate geometries, abandoning rigid layouts in favour of avant-garde configurations.
- Immersive Experiences: Intelligent lighting and immersive designs blur the line between indoor and outdoor environments, creating seamless transitions.
